YOUR ROLE
You will be joining our Agile Delivery, Scrum, and Coaching capability. We’re part of the Digital Factories Tribe, which is part of the Business Technology business unit. As a member of our team, you will become part of a growing and dynamic community of technology professionals. Here, we are continually sharing knowledge and expertise, driven by a passion for user-centred design, critical thinking, and the innovative creation of digital services and products.
As a Management Consultant specialising in Agile Delivery and Coaching, you will play a crucial role in delivering transformational programmes, fostering collaboration, and championing agile practices. This role encompasses key responsibilities from the Delivery Manager, Scrum Master, and Agile Coach positions.
1. Agile Product Delivery
- Lead and manage product delivery using agile frameworks and techniques, aligning with Agile values such as individuals and interactions over processes and tools.
- Assess the Agile Maturity of teams and organisations, guiding them to higher levels of maturity while promoting Scrum values like commitment, focus, openness, respect, and courage.
2. Team Leadership and Empowerment
- Provide leadership and empowerment to cross-functional teams, fostering a culture grounded in Scrum values and Agile principles.
- Matrix-manage multidisciplinary teams, encouraging transparency, inspection, and adaptation—the pillars of Scrum.
- Guide teams on Agile/Scrum practices, embracing and promoting Scrum values in daily ceremonies and interactions.
- Identify and support the Scrum team and stakeholders in dealing with blockers and impediments, emphasising values such as respect and courage.
3. Agile Coaching
- Conduct Agile workshops for development and functional teams, instilling a culture of continuous improvement aligned with Agile values.
- Coach senior management in Agile practices, ensuring top-down adoption of best practices and fostering transparency as a key Scrum Pillar.
4. Delivery Management
- Manage the scope of client engagements from inception to closure, ensuring project delivery aligns with client expectations and Agile values.
- Coordinate resources, prepare delivery teams for kick-off, and ensure effective completion of milestones, emphasising commitment and customer collaboration from Agile values.
5. Communication and Collaboration
- Assist with internal and external communication, improving transparency and information flow, following the Agile value of customer collaboration.
- Foster a culture of collaboration with other Agile coaches and build a network with other Agile champions across the organisation, driven by Agile values and Scrum principles.
6. Driving Cultural Change
- Champion an agile mindset within client organisations, ensuring teams are at the forefront of industry best practices while embodying Scrum values.
7. Learning and Development
- Facilitate learning and development through individual and team coaching, promoting a culture of continuous improvement and relentless pursuit of excellence.
- Actively engage in your own learning and development, staying abreast of industry best practices, emerging trends, and evolving frameworks to bring fresh insights to the team.
- Contribute to the growth and expertise of Capgemini Invent through business and practice development activities, cultivating a culture that thrives on continuous learning and innovation.

YOUR PROFILE
We are looking for people with:
- Proven experience in undertaking roles such as Delivery Manager, Scrum Master, or Agile Coach in teams applying Agile principles. We welcome candidates from all sectors and markets from public sector organisations to start-ups.
- Experience in delivering multi-disciplinary products and working in cross-functional teams.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to connect across multiple teams and seniority levels.
- Familiarity with Agile delivery management and collaboration tools such as Jira, Azure DevOps, Confluence, Miro etc.
- Demonstrated ability to coach teams and individuals, knowing when to lead from the front and when to allow teams to self-manage.

ABOUT CAPGEMINI
Capgemini is a global leader in business and technology transformation, with 340,000 employees in over 50 countries. With over 55 years of heritage, we help organizations accelerate their digital and sustainable transition, delivering end-to-end services powered by AI, cloud, and data expertise. In 2023, our global revenues were €22.5 billion.
